May 07, 2025Are Ya a Boxer or a Lumper?Heads tend to compartmentalize everything. Hearts are more likely to flow things together that are linked by similar emotions. This can lead to conflict in a relationship when we don't understand it or assume that our partner does it the same way as we do. Putting things in boxes also makes the Head partner seem like an uncaring narcissist or unfeeling robot. Lumping things together makes the Heart partner seem irrational at times. In this episode, Randy and Beverly offer some insight into why it happens, where it leads and how to resolve the problem.
